From: The Pittsburgh Press,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, Sunday, November 17, 1935, Page 40
J. S. Lasher died at his home, Center avenue, Verona, Saterday, Nov. 16, 1935, at 8 p.m. Mr. Lasher was born and raised in Washington Township. He was the son of Nicholas and Mararet Lasher, deceased. He is survived by his wife and the following children, Robert, Bishop and Edward, all of Verona, and Mrs. Margaret Donnel of, Oakmont. The following brothers and sisters survive; J. N. and Lewis Lasher of Washington township and J. J. Lasher, of Kittanning; Mrs. Robert Bowser of Indiana, Mrs. Homer McCoy of Wooster, Ohio, Mrs. Albert Edwards of Vandergrift and Mrs. William Stivason of Cleveland, Ohio. Funeral services will be held at the home, Center avenue, Verona, Tuesday Nov. 19, at 2 o'clock. Interment in Oakmont Cemetery.
From: The Simpson's Leader-Times, Kittanning, Pennsylvania, Monday, November 18, 1935, Page 5
J. S. LASHER. Funeral services for J. S. Lasher, who died at his home in Verona, Saturday at 8 p. m., were conducted in his late residence at 2 p. m. today and burial was made in Oakmont Cemetery. Mr. Lasher was born and raised in Washington township, Armstrong
Continued on Page Two (Continued From Page,One)
County, a son of Nicholas and Margaret Lasher, deceased. Surviving are his widow and these children; Robert, Bishop and Edward, all of Verona and Mrs. Margaret Donnel of, Oakmont, He was a brother of J. N. and Lewis Lasher of Washington township, J. J. Lasher, of Kittanning, Mrs. Robert Bowser of Indiana, Mrs. Homer McCoy of Wooster, O., Mrs. Albert Edwards of Vandergrift and Mrs. William Stivason of Cleveland, O.
From: The Indiana Gazette, Indiana, Pennsylvania, Tuesday, November 19, 1935, Page 1 and 2
Rev. and Mrs. R.B. Bowser, of West Pike, and their son and daughter-in-law, Mr. and Mrs. J.A. Bowser, of Marion Road, were in Verona on Tuesday attending the funeral of J.S. Lasher, a brother of Mrs. R.B. Bowser
